Publisher Description

Using a wide range of contemporary sources books (including novels), magazines, newspapers, advertising, fashion catalogues, films and television, as well as a number of significant archive collections Nigel Yates argues that moral, religious and social change in the 1960s was only made possible by developments in the 1950s. He will also show how the pace of change was very different in provincial England, Scotland and Wales than it was in London and the south-east.
